Output 68c076dbceac9977961aca39f362c99124adac1fde5ef1951505e0122700661b:1

value
17568138
script pubkey
OP_0 OP_PUSHBYTES_20 5ddae917cd6b4b62487afd3f0a11c0727a829f62
address
bc1qthdwj97ddd9kyjr6l5ls5ywqwfag98mzx6wghu
transaction
68c076dbceac9977961aca39f362c99124adac1fde5ef1951505e0122700661b
spent
true